FYV12/YOR183W Additional Physico-chemical Properties Help

Physico-chemical properties were determined using the ProtParam tool available through ExPASy to analyze the primary protein sequence for atomic composition, extinction coefficient, estimated half-life, instability index and aliphatic index. Transcript translation calculations were determined using CodonW.
